Organ Pipe Open Ended
Square section with tapered mouthpiece, made of polished wood, with graduated sliding piston, square in section having a knob at the end for easy handling. The slider is marked with a diatonic scale. It is used to investigate phenomenon of beats in conjunction with a second pipe of same type. Approx. overall length when extended 840mm.

Pendulum Compound
This pendulum is used to investigate the relationship between the period of oscillation of a rigid bar pendulum and the distance of its suspension point from its centre of mass.
It comprises a steel rectangular bar 1 meter long, drilled at 50 mm inervals. A removable steel knife edge, mounted perpendicularly, a wall bracket is provided for suspension.

Power Supply (D.C) Regulated (Digital) 0-30V: Capacity: 10A
The DC Regulated Power Supply is an easy to use, low ripple high regulation precision instrument. Its unique feature is overload protection which makes it a safe power source for testing of electronic equipment.
Both voltage and current are precisely regulated with low output ripple. The power supply can be operated in either constant voltage or constant current mode and is protected against overload or short circuit by means of automatic cross-over characteristics from C.V. to C.C.
The output voltage and currents can be read on a meter. A switch is provided to select the LOW or HIGH’ range of current. Maximum voltage is 30 volts.
Specification
Indication of: 3 1/2 digital panel meter voltage/ currentor analog panel meter
Accuracy of DPM: 0.5% + 1 digit
Line Regulation: 0.05% plus 2 mv(for + 10% change in mains voltage)
Protection: Automatic cross-over type of output characteristic from C.V. to C.C.

Power Supply 5 KV E.T.H.
Output 100 to 5 KV at 3 mA continuous. Fully floating EHT circuits suitable for operation of spart, counters, discharge tubes etc. Provided variable output upto 5 KV. The EHT circuit are fully floating so that certain experiments the positive or negative terminals may be safely connected to earth..
The EHT output are taken from 4mm sockets and displayed on a 0 to 5 KV meter. Also on the front panel are a mains switch and indicator lamp. The main fuse is mounted on the back panel. In a robust metal case with feet, mains cable fitted by moulded connector. Cable and connector removable for storage. Workable on 220V 50 Hz.

Resonance Apparatus
It consists of a tube 100cm long, 25mm dia mounted on a stand which is fitted with leveling screws. The lower end of the rubber tubing provided is connected to the 500ml glass reservoir which slides on a metal rod and can be raised or lowered for adjusting the length of column of air. It is used to measure the velocity of sound waves in air at room temperature by using a tuning fork.
